What are the reasons why the X-Trail's door cannot be opened from the outside?

The reasons why the X-Trail's door cannot be opened from the outside may include the central locking system being engaged; issues with the door cable or the lock mechanism itself; deformation of the door hinges or lock striker; the child lock being activated or problems with the car door handle. When the central locking system is engaged, you can first use the car key to unlock and then lock the door twice. Locate the central lock button on the left front door trim panel of the driver's side and press the unlock button. If the child lock is activated, use a flat-head screwdriver to turn the child lock to the off position. For issues with the door cable, the door trim panel needs to be removed for inspection. It could be due to the cable being detached. Faults in the lock mechanism itself can only be determined by removing the door trim panel for inspection. If the connecting rod of the car door handle has fallen off, reattaching it should resolve the issue. If the door opening lever is cracked or faulty, it may need replacement. If the door hinges or lock striker are deformed, both the door and hinges must be disassembled and replaced with new hinges and a lock striker to restore normal door operation. Another possible cause is wear or deformation of the external handle cable, preventing the car door handle from controlling the lock mechanism.

Can a Level 10 Wind Blow a Car Away?

Whether a level 10 typhoon can blow a car away depends on the car's weight, shape, and wind exposure area. Generally, stationary cars can be moved by typhoons above level 10, but usually, it is due to indirect damage caused by other objects being destroyed by the typhoon. Solutions for a car that won't start after being submerged in water are as follows: Solution 1: If the car won't start after being submerged, immediately turn off the ignition switch and do not attempt to start it again, as water may have entered the engine cylinder block through the exhaust pipe. Attempting to start it could cause engine damage. Solution 2: After the vehicle has been submerged, contact the insurance company for damage assessment as soon as possible, then arrange for a rescue tow truck to prevent further damage. It is recommended to take the car to a 4S shop or repair shop where professionals can disassemble the cylinder block to drain the water.

What is the difference between ENV6 brake fluid and DOT4?

Bosch DOT4 brake fluid has a viscosity grade of 1500, while ENV6 has a viscosity grade of 2300. The difference lies in their viscosity grades. Bosch DOT4 brake fluid is suitable for ordinary passenger vehicles, whereas ENV6 is much more expensive and offers superior performance, primarily designed for racing cars. Below are relevant details about brake fluid: Introduction 1: Brake fluid, also known as brake liquid or hydraulic fluid, is made from refined diesel distillate with thickeners and antioxidants. It comes in three types: mineral oil brake fluid, alcohol-based brake fluid, and synthetic brake fluid. When purchasing, choose a reliable manufacturer, and the higher the grade, the better. Introduction 2: Its working pressure is generally 2MPa, and can reach up to 4~5MPa. All liquids have the characteristic of being incompressible. In a sealed container or a pipeline filled with liquid, when pressure is applied, the liquid quickly and evenly transmits the pressure to all parts. Hydraulic braking systems operate based on this principle.

Is It Necessary to Overhaul a 10-Year-Old Car Burning Engine Oil?

Whether a 10-year-old car burning engine oil needs an overhaul depends on the following two situations: Situation 1: The car is too old, and the engine has natural wear (it should be repaired). When the engine has been used for too long, the piston rings and cylinder walls, valves and valve guides, etc., become excessively worn, leading to excessive gaps. Engine oil can easily pass through these gaps and enter the combustion chamber, causing the phenomenon of burning engine oil. This level of oil burning can only be resolved by overhauling the engine, replacing excessively worn parts such as piston rings and cylinder liners, valves and valve guides, etc. It is recommended to consider the residual value of the vehicle. If it is still necessary, then choose to overhaul. If the vehicle can barely be used and will soon be disposed of, then an overhaul is not needed. Situation 2: Design defects (difficult to repair), such as the legendary Volkswagen engine. This type of oil burning phenomenon is due to design defects in the engine, such as excessively large piston ring gaps, defects in the oil-gas separation design, etc. If the oil burning is due to this reason, then you have to wait for the manufacturer to come up with a solution. Generally, 4S shops or repair shops cannot solve this kind of problem.

Do motorcycles have a registration certificate?

Motorcycles do have a registration certificate. All motor vehicles are issued a motor vehicle registration certificate upon registration, commonly known as the "big green book". The contents of the motorcycle test subjects are as follows: Subject 1: Examination on road traffic safety laws and regulations and related knowledge. Subject 2: Field skills test, including stake test, slope fixed-point parking and starting, and passing a single-plank bridge. Subject 3: The content of Subject 3 is determined by the traffic management department of the provincial public security authority, with no unified standard. Subject 4: Examination on the requirements of safe and civilized driving knowledge, safe driving skills under complex conditions, and emergency handling in critical situations.
